Brief: Discover the JINPAT High Power Large Current Slip Ring, designed for ship cranes with 10rpm IP54 through bore electrical capabilities. Featuring carbon brush solutions, this slip ring ensures 360° rotating transmission with minimal loss and high durability in harsh maritime environments.
Related Product Features:
  • High current rating with 4 circuits at 250A and 2 circuits at 15A, plus 1 PE circuit.
  • Voltage rating of 440VAC/220VAC for versatile power transmission.
  • Copper graphite contact material ensures reliable conductivity.
  • Supports simultaneous transmission of power and signals including CANBus and encoder signals.
  • 360° rotating transmission with minimal loss and no data package loss.
  • IP54 protection grade for excellent waterproof performance.
  • 350mm large through-bore diameter for high-power transmission.
  • Customizable solutions with rapid delivery options.
